Roketons are creatures flying planes (or possibly living planes) who served Tatanga during his invasion of Sarasaland during the events of Super Mario Land for the Gameboy. They only appeared in the final stage in the Chai Kingdom, Level 4-3, protecting the path to both Biokinton and Tatanga. If a Roketon made his way past Mario in his Sky Pop, he would fire a cannonball (what he fires is a Gira, not cannonball) backwards at him that he would be ill-pressed to avoid. However, if Mario succeeded in shooting the Roketon down before he left the screen, he would be awarded with 400 points. A type of Bullet Bill is found under the plane he pilots, which could possibly be a Gira. However, the Bullet Bills are merely vestigial and the Roketons don't use them as a means of weaponry (in the game, these Giras are what Roketon fires at Mario), . It is possible that Roketons are the same species as Tatanga himself, and therefore his initial invasion force.
